Visualfiles Developer - Remote Working
Visualfiles Developer with experience in Visualfiles is required by a leading UK law firm. You can be based anywhere in the UK, as they will allow remote working.
You will be responsible for the delivery of application development to help their users and clients drive improvement within the firm through dynamic case management applications. It is a key role in the business, and you will have a lot of autonomy in the role.
Experience required:
Development background with at least 3 years' experience of designing, developing and delivering bespoke business applications
Prior VisualFiles development experience and knowledge of Legal workflows.
Commercial awareness and inquisitiveness allow you to understand the challenges faced by the firm and its clients and develop solutions to match.
Ability to quickly identify projects that may be at risk, communicating early to manage expectations accordingly.
Has an innovative mind-set, with the willingness to experiment and explore new ways of delivering technology solutions.
Develops applications with security in mind, protecting data at all times.
C#, VB, SQL Server, SSRS, SSIS would be desirable.
Willingness to learn new methods and techniques.
The main duties of the role would include:
Technical development - responsible for developing business solutions that interface with the line of business applications of the firm as well as customising and configuring off the shelf software;
Develop the case management system in order to ensure continual optimisation of business efficiency and procedures;
Support the integration of VisualFiles with other firm-wide packages including the practice management system;
Propose, design and implement new and innovative systems and analyse existing systems to determine opportunities for streamlining and performance enhancement;
When required, assist with business process analysis with a view to further enhancing and developing workflow processes;
Work closely with the Projects team with a view to mapping out projects
Workflow and integration development - building process improvement workflows across the line of business application stack using the platforms available. Assisting others to integrate workflows into line of business applications;
Database development - designing data structures and access methods to support any custom development;
